Share of the population with anemia in higher risk groups in Mozambique
Mozambique: Share of the population with anemia in higher risk groups was 47.0% in 2023. ▼ Falling
Share of the population with anemia in higher risk groups in Mozambique, 2000–2023
Source: Global Health Observatory / World Health Statistics - World Health Organization (WHO), via World Bank (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in % of women ages 15-49.
Analysis
Mozambique recorded 47.0% for share of the population with anemia in higher risk groups in 2023.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 1.3% on the previous year and up 4.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, share of the population with anemia in higher risk groups in Mozambique peaked at 49.9% in 2000 and was at its lowest, 45.1%, in 2012.
Mozambique ranks 8th of 192 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 24 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 47.9% | 45.8% | 49.9% | 10 |
| 2010s | 45.4% | 45.1% | 45.7% | 10 |
| 2020s | 46.3% | 45.7% | 47.0% | 4 |
